#880
DongRaeGu's micro is so friggin good.

Many players try to send small group of lings to bait the widow mines, or just send a couple of banes.

What DRG did several times that game was that he sent in a big pack of lings, and just spread them out along the marines, moving the targeted ones away. Have seen it before, but not nearly as good as how DongRaeGu just did it.

Doesn't work if Innovation targets with his mines, but that's almost impossible to do at the same time as micro marines.
